Job Title: Engineering Manager - Complex Electronics

Location: West London - Hybrid Working

Salary: £DOE - We are booking interviews next week!

Key Skills: A background in sonar/acoustics, complex electronics and extensive experience in work package management.

***Must be able to hold/have current SC Security Clearance***

As an Engineering Manager, you will be responsible for delivering engineering activities on time, within budget, and to high-quality standards across the entire portfolio. Leading a multi-disciplinary team, you will ensure that all solutions meet requirements and are fit for purpose. The expanding portfolio includes new product development, in-service support, and products already in production.

The Role:

So, what will you be doing as an Engineering Manager?

  • Collaborate with the International Programmes Directors, System Design Authorities, and Project Managers
  • Deliver engineering activities on time, within budget, and to high-quality standards across the entire portfolio
  • Lead a multi-disciplinary team to ensure all solutions meet requirements and are fit for purpose
  • Manage a diverse portfolio, encompassing new product development, in-service support, and products in production
  • Ensure effective oversight and management of all engineering aspects within the portfolio

What are we looking for in our next Engineering Manager?

  • Proven experience in managing multiple teams
  • Expertise in engineering estimation, with the ability to review, challenge, and justify estimates
  • Proficiency in creating Work Breakdown Structures and defining delivery strategies
  • Skilled in producing comprehensive engineering plans, identifying, communicating, and managing dependencies, assumptions, risks, and opportunities
  • In-depth understanding of the various design gates in a project, from bid to full-scale production readiness review
  • Background in Electrical or Mechanical Engineering, with a solid understanding of software and systems engineering
  • Experience in coaching and/or mentoring
